Output 77ab2384b370767209f3730f14beb39bba449ffb2bd9efc2d866adae62b191a5:0

value
703500
script pubkey
OP_0 OP_PUSHBYTES_20 b89aba456aa039ab2401663ccc08e780a41a5534
address
bc1qhzdt53t25qu6kfqpvc7vcz88szjp54f524yx7l
transaction
77ab2384b370767209f3730f14beb39bba449ffb2bd9efc2d866adae62b191a5
spent
true